This book offers a detailed account of the political intricacies and military maneuvers during the American Revolutionary War, emphasizing the role of France and Spain. The author examines the diverse perspectives of the key players involved, shedding light on the motivations and strategies that shaped the conflict's course. The book delves into the complex relationship between Great Britain and its colonies, exploring the underlying causes of the war and analyzing the impact of European powers on the outcome. Through a comprehensive examination of historical documents and first-hand accounts, the author provides insights into the political, economic, and military dimensions of the war, offering a nuanced understanding of this pivotal moment in American history.
